A couple of days after I sat down for that interview with LL, I went over to Chung King Studios to pay him a visit, where LL kindly agreed to preview us some of his brand new material for the first time ever. The shoot went great and the tracks were hot! We sat down for about an hour as LL played us some of the album track-by-track and broke down the story behind the music.
After the shoot was wrapped, we sat down to eat (healthy of course! chicken and vegetables all the way!) but there was still time for one last hit of the record button. There's no doubt that LL is an intelligent and very articulate individual. How else could someone survive 24 years in the game and still be on top? So when LL said that he occupied the same space in hip-hop that Robert De Niro did in movies, I had to get him to explain.
